With the rapid development of Internet techniques in China, more and more Chinese middle-aged and older adults have begun to use the Internet for their daily social interactions, and the resulting online social capital may affect their health. Using data from the Chinese General Social Survey of 2017 (n = 7733, aged 45–90 years old), this study investigated the influence of online social capital on the health of middle-aged and older adults in China, and the Heckman sample selection model was used to address potential sample selection bias in Internet use. The results show that number of online contacts significantly improved the physical health of middle-aged and older adults, while the level of depression was significantly reduced by online closeness of non-specific relationships, but more online interactions may slightly increase their depression. Furthermore, more online contacts were associated with elevated physical health among male, rural, less-educated and middle-aged adults, while more online closeness of non-specific relationships was associated with less depression in almost all subgroups. Online social capital can improve the health of middle-aged and older adults in China, so we should help increase older adults’ access to the Internet and improve their Internet skills to give full play to the positive health effect of online social capital. However, it should be alert to the negative health consequences caused by excessive Internet use.
This study examined whether "melodic contour deafness" (insensitivity to the direction of pitch movement) in congenital amusia is associated with specific types of pitch patterns (discrete versus gliding pitches) or stimulus types (speech syllables versus complex tones). Thresholds for identification of pitch direction were obtained using discrete or gliding pitches in the syllable /ma/ or its complex tone analog, from nineteen amusics and nineteen controls, all healthy university students with Mandarin Chinese as their native language. Amusics, unlike controls, had more difficulty recognizing pitch direction in discrete than in gliding pitches, for both speech and non-speech stimuli. Also, amusic thresholds were not significantly affected by stimulus types (speech versus non-speech), whereas controls showed lower thresholds for tones than for speech. These findings help explain why amusics have greater difficulty with discrete musical pitch perception than with speech perception, in which continuously changing pitch movements are prevalent. 相似文献
